React предельно упрощает создание привлекательных и надежных интерфейсов для веб-приложений. Эта великолепная библиотека JavaScript имеет модульную архитектуру, что позволяет легко создавать, объединять и тестировать компоненты. React идеально подходит для небольших прототипов, корпоративных сайтов и других подобных решений.
«React быстро. 2-е издание» предлагает уникальный подход к освоению фреймворка React. Более 80 компактных примеров проведут читателя от изучения основ работы к созданию довольно сложных приложений. В книге подробно описаны многие функциональные компоненты, хуки React и средства доступности веб-приложений, а также представлены интересные проекты для отработки новых навыков.
Книга предназначена для разработчиков, имеющих опыт создания веб-приложений на базе JavaScript.

СОЗДАНИЕ НЕСТАНДАРТНЫХ КОМПОНЕНТОВ.
После вложения элементов в React появляется следующая проблема: количество элементов стремительно растёт. Приходится использовать компонентную архитектуру (СВА), описанную в главе 1, которая позволяет повторно использовать код за счет разбиения функциональности на слабо связанные составляющие. На помощь приходят классы компонентов, или просто компоненты, как их часто называют для краткости (не путайте с веб-компонентами).
Стандартные теги HTML можно рассматривать как строительные блоки. Их можно использовать для построения собственных классов компонентов React, которые затем используются для создания нестандартных элементов (экземпляров классов). Используя нестандартные элементы, можно инкапсулировать и абстрагировать логику в импортируемых классах (составных компонентах, пригодных для повторного использования). Эта абстракция позволяет повторно использовать пользовательские интерфейсы в больших сложных приложениях, а также в различных проектах. Примеры такого рода — компоненты с автозаполнением, панели, кнопки, меню и т. д.
Оглавление.
Глава 1. Знакомство с React.
Глава 2. Первые шаги с React.
Глава 3. Знакомство с JSX.
Глава 4. Функциональные компоненты.
Глава 5. Состояния и их роль в интерактивной природе React.
Глава 6. Эффекты и жизненный цикл компонентов React.
Глава 7. Хуки как основа веб-приложений.
Глава 8. Обработка событий в React.
Глава 9. Работа с формами в React.
Глава 10. Расширенные хуки React для масштабирования.
Глава 11. Проект: меню сайта.
Глава 12. Проект: таймер.
Глава 13. Проект: менеджер задач.
Купить .
По кнопкам выше и ниже «Купить бумажную книгу» и по ссылке «Купить» можно купить эту книгу с доставкой по всей России и похожие книги по самой лучшей цене в бумажном виде на сайтах официальных интернет магазинов Лабиринт, Озон, Буквоед, Читай-город, Литрес, My-shop, Book24, Books.ru.
По кнопке «Купить и скачать электронную книгу» можно купить эту книгу в электронном виде в официальном интернет магазине «Литрес», и потом ее скачать на сайте Литреса.
По кнопке «Найти похожие материалы на других сайтах» можно найти похожие материалы на других сайтах.
On the buttons above and below you can buy the book in official online stores Labirint, Ozon and others. Also you can search related and similar materials on other sites.
Хештеги: #учебник по программированию :: #программирование :: #Мардан :: #Барклунд












